Visible Light or Brønsted Acid Promoted Oxygenation of a PdBn(NNP(O)) Complex
A benzylpalladium complex with a tridentate NNP ligand containing 2,2′‐bipyridine and a phosphoryl moiety [PdBn(MeNNP(O))] reacted readily with O2 to afford an O2‐inserted complex. The insertion was accelerated using ambient light. By contrast, the reaction with O2 under blue LED irradiation afforded PhCHO as the major oxygenated product.

Properties of [Fe(salen)]2‐μ‐Oxo Derivatives and Their Effect on Catalytic Hydrophosphination
A series of [Fe(salen)]2‐μ‐oxo and [Fe(salophen)]2‐μ‐oxo complexes were synthesized to probe how ligand electronics and backbone rigidity influence redox behavior and catalytic hydrophosphination of styrene. Electron‐withdrawing substituents enhance stability and activity, enabling tunable, efficient C–P bond formation.
